[发明专利]一种处理云平台下的应用的方法及装置在审
| 申请号: | 201811292038.5 | 申请日: | 2018-11-01 |
| 公开(公告)号: | CN109298859A | 公开(公告)日: | 2019-02-01 |
| 发明(设计)人: | 胡玉鹏;李红卫 | 申请(专利权)人: | 郑州云海信息技术有限公司 |
| 主分类号: | G06F8/30 | 分类号: | G06F8/30;G06F8/33;G06F8/71 |
| 代理公司: | 北京安信方达知识产权代理有限公司 11262 | 代理人: | 林桐苒;解婷婷 |
| 地址: | 450018 河南省郑州市*** | 国省代码: | 河南;41 |
| 权利要求书: | 查看更多 | 说明书: | 查看更多 |
| 摘要: | |||
| 搜索关键词: | 云平台 应用 配置文件 属性数据 对应组件 快速构建 快速上线 信息获取 依赖关系 组件接口 创建 封装 关联 | ||
本发明公开了一种处理云平台下的应用的方法,包括:接收到应用的配置文件后,根据所述配置文件中描述的各个组件接口信息获取对应组件的属性数据,根据所述组件的属性数据创建组件;根据所述配置文件中描述的各组件的依赖关系对所创建的所有组件进行关联,构建成应用。本发明还提供了一种处理云平台下的应用的装置。本方案通过在云平台上封装好应用所需要的资源,实现应用的快速构建,快速上线。
技术领域
本发明涉及云计算技术领域,尤指一种处理云平台下的应用的方法及装置。
背景技术
当前,随着云计算的不断成熟,很多企业、政府都开始落地云平台,云平台为企业提供了诸多便利与好处,例如提高了资源利用率,方便了大规模的硬件设备管理,但在云平台上稳定的运行应用才是客户的核心着眼点,也是从传统IT模式向云平台过度的驱动力。客户的应用按照重要性,并发访问量进行评估,考虑部署为单机应用或者双活应用,一般是web server(网页服务器)+DB(数据库)Server这样的构成,传统IT面临的问题就是部署繁琐,需要大量的人工配置,并且很容易配置错误,导致应用上线周期变长。
发明内容
为了解决上述技术问题,本发明提供了一种处理云平台下的应用的方法及装置,以实现应用的快速构建。
为了达到本发明目的,本发明提供了一种处理云平台下的应用的方法,包括:
接收到应用的配置文件后,根据所述配置文件中描述的各个组件接口信息获取对应组件的属性数据,根据所述组件的属性数据创建组件;
根据所述配置文件中描述的各组件的依赖关系对所创建的所有组件进行关联,构建成应用。
进一步地,所述配置文件中的内容包括:上线该应用涉及到的资源描述,资源与资源之间的依赖关系说明。
进一步地,所述构建成应用后,还包括:
调用与所述应用相应的接口发布所述应用。
一种处理云平台下的应用的装置,包括:存储器和处理器;其中:
所述存储器,用于保存用于处理云平台下的应用的程序;
所述处理器,用于读取执行所述用于处理云平台下的应用的程序,执行如下操作:
接收到应用的配置文件后,根据所述配置文件中描述的各个组件接口信息获取对应组件的属性数据,根据所述组件的属性数据创建组件;
根据所述配置文件中描述的各组件的依赖关系对所创建的所有组件进行关联,构建成应用。
进一步地,所述配置文件中的内容包括:上线该应用涉及到的资源描述,资源与资源之间的依赖关系说明。
进一步地,所述构建成所述应用后,还包括:
调用与所述应用相应的接口发布所述应用。
本发明实施例的方法通过在云平台上封装好应用所需要的资源,实现应用的快速构建,快速上线。
综上,本发明实施例的方法通过在云平台上封装好应用所需要的资源,实现应用的快速构建,快速上线。
本发明的其它特征和优点将在随后的说明书中阐述,并且,部分地从说明书中变得显而易见,或者通过实施本发明而了解。本发明的目的和其他优点可通过在说明书、权利要求书以及附图中所特别指出的结构来实现和获得。
附图说明
附图用来提供对本发明技术方案的进一步理解,并且构成说明书的一部分,与本申请的实施例一起用于解释本发明的技术方案,并不构成对本发明技术方案的限制。
图1为本发明实施例的一种处理云平台下的应用的方法的流程图;
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于郑州云海信息技术有限公司,未经郑州云海信息技术有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201811292038.5/2.html,转载请声明来源钻瓜专利网。





